The Essential Elements of a Winning Hired Email Template

Investing time and effort into crafting the perfect hired email template can pay off big time in landing your dream job or securing a new client. Whether you’re a freelancer, a job seeker, or a sales professional, following a structured approach to writing your email can help ensure that you make a great first impression and stand out from other candidates or competitors. So, what are the essential elements of a winning hired email template? Here are some tips to help you get started:

Firstly, make sure that your email is personalized, addressing the recipient by name and using a friendly and conversational tone. Begin your email with a short introduction that sets the right tone for the rest of your message.

Next, clearly state your objective for writing the email. Are you applying for a job or seeking new business? Be specific and concise in your language, making it easy for the recipient to understand what you want from them.

In your next paragraph, demonstrate your knowledge of the company or individual you’re writing to. Do your research and reference specific achievements or projects that show that you’ve done your due diligence. This also proves to the recipient that you are the best fit for what they need.

Then, highlight your experience, skills, and accomplishments, emphasizing how they align with the requirements of the job or business you’re pursuing. Be sure to quantify your successes with numbers and specific details, and use stories and concrete examples to illustrate your impact.

Finally, close your email with a clear and compelling call-to-action that prompts the recipient to take the next step, whether that’s inviting you for an interview or setting up a meeting. Always remember to thank the recipient for their time and consideration in closing your email, and end it on a positive note.

By following these simple yet effective tips, you can create a hired email template that captures the recipient’s attention, showcases your unique strengths, and ultimately helps you achieve your professional goals. The key is to be authentic, confident, and strategic in your approach, making sure that your message resonates with the person you’re writing to. Hired Email Templates

Welcome to the Team!

Dear [Employee Name],

We are delighted to welcome you to our team at [Company Name]. It was a pleasure to have the opportunity to get to know you during your interview process, and we are thrilled to have you join us at our organization.

Your skills and experience stood out to us during the hiring process and we are confident that you will contribute immensely to our team’s success. We look forward to working with you and wish you every success in your new role.

Should you have any questions or concerns, please do not hesitate to reach out to your supervisor or HR representative. Once again, congratulations on joining the team!

Best regards,

[Your Name]

Contract Renewal

Dear [Employee Name],

I am pleased to inform you that we would like to renew your contract for another [Duration] starting from [Date].

During your time with us, you have consistently delivered quality work and have been an asset to our organization. We value the contributions that you have made and are confident that you will continue to make a positive impact in our team.

Please review the attached contract for the details of your renewed employment. Should you have any concerns or questions, please do not hesitate to reach out to us.

Thank you for your dedication and hard work. We look forward to working with you for another term!

Best regards,

[Your Name]

Employee Promotion

Dear [Employee Name],

I am pleased to inform you that your hard work and dedication have paid off, and we would like to offer you the position of [Position] on our team.

Your skills, enthusiasm and proactive approach have been noted and valued, and we believe that this promotion is well-deserved. You have demonstrated an unwavering commitment to our organization and we are confident that you will excel in this new role.

Please review the details of your new employment in the attached document. Should you have any concerns or questions, please do not hesitate to reach out to us.

Thank you for your continued contributions and congratulations on your new role!

Best regards,

[Your Name]

Tips for Creating Hired Email Templates

Creating an email template for a job application can be a daunting task, but with the right approach and mindset, you can develop a professional and effective email that will catch the attention of recruiters and hiring managers. Here are some tips to keep in mind:

1. Personalize the Salutation

Start your email with a personalized greeting that addresses the recipient by name if possible. Avoid using generic salutations like “To whom it may concern” or “Dear Sir/Madam.” Taking the time to research and find the name of the person you are addressing shows that you are invested in the job application process and helps to create a good first impression.

2. Keep it Brief and Concise

Recruiters and hiring managers receive countless emails every day, so it’s important to keep your message brief and to the point. Avoid writing lengthy emails that can come across as rambling or unfocused. Your email should be easy to read and clearly communicate why you are the best fit for the job.

3. Customize Your Message

Customizing your message shows that you have done your research and that you understand the requirements of the role. Avoid using generic language or copying and pasting the same message to multiple job postings. Make sure your message is relevant to the specific job you are applying to and shows how your experience and qualifications align with the requirements of the position.

4. Highlight Your Accomplishments

Showcasing your relevant accomplishments is a great way to make your email stand out. Highlight specific achievements that demonstrate your skills and experience, and explain how they relate to the requirements of the position. This can help to pique the interest of the recruiter and may lead to further consideration for the role.

5. Include a Professional Signature

Make sure to include a professional signature at the end of your email that includes your full name, contact information, and a link to your LinkedIn profile or other relevant websites. This makes it easy for recruiters and hiring managers to contact you and learn more about your experience and qualifications.

Hired Email Template FAQs


What is a hired email template?

A hired email template is a pre-written email that is sent to a potential candidate to notify them that they have been hired or are being considered for a job they applied for.

Why should I use a hired email template?

Using a hired email template saves time and ensures that all candidates receive the same message. It also provides a professional and consistent way to communicate with candidates throughout the hiring process.

What should be included in a hired email template?

A hired email template should include the job title, a congratulatory message, salary details, a start date, and any other relevant information regarding the position or company.

How do I personalize a hired email template?

You can personalize a hired email template by including the candidate’s name, the specific job they applied for, and any other personal details that may be relevant to the position or company.

When should a hired email template be sent?

A hired email template should be sent as soon as possible after the candidate has been hired to provide them with an official offer. Alternatively, it can also be sent to candidates who are being considered for a position to let them know that they are still in the running.

What tone should a hired email template have?

A hired email template should have a professional and positive tone. It should congratulate the candidate on their success while also providing them with the necessary information they need to prepare for the job.

How can I make a hired email template stand out?

You can make a hired email template stand out by using language that is unique to your company culture and brand. You can also include personalized details that demonstrate your interest in the candidate and their fit within the company.

Should a hired email template include a call-to-action?

Yes, a hired email template can include a call-to-action that encourages the candidate to respond to the email and provide any additional requested information. This helps to facilitate communication throughout the hiring process.

Can a hired email template be used for rejected candidates?

Yes, a hired email template can also be used for rejected candidates. In this case, the message would be adjusted to thank the candidate for their interest in the position and encourage them to apply for other open positions in the future.

How can I ensure that a hired email template is effective?

You can ensure that a hired email template is effective by regularly reviewing and revising the language and content. You can also solicit feedback from candidates and colleagues to ensure that the message is clear and engaging.
